Understanding the Format and Importance of GCSE Maths Tests

GCSE maths tests are designed to evaluate a student’s understanding of mathematical concepts and problem-solving skills. To excel:

  • Familiarize yourself with the exam format, including multiple-choice, short-answer, and extended questions.
  • Regularly solve mock tests to simulate real exam conditions.
  • Use resources like past papers and online tutorials to identify common question types.

Preparing thoroughly for these tests is critical for building confidence and competence.

Breaking Down Maths Paper 2: What You Need to Know

Maths Paper 2 is a crucial component of the GCSE exam, often focusing on problem-solving and application. Tips for success include:

  • Reviewing past papers to understand the structure and marking scheme.
  • Practicing time management to ensure all questions are answered.
  • Focusing on areas like geometry, algebra, and statistics, which frequently appear in Paper 2.

Thorough preparation ensures students are ready to tackle this challenging section.

The Importance of Practicing with Past Papers and Mock Tests

Practicing with past papers and mock tests offers insights into:

  • Common question patterns and marking schemes.
  • Time management skills for completing the exam efficiently.
  • Areas needing improvement based on performance analysis.

These resources are invaluable for developing exam readiness.
